Earthy, bittersweet chocolate meets green tea aromatics and toasted rice crunch. Matcha Crunch by Ocelot combines 70% Virunga dark chocolate with organic Matcha Iri Genmaicha, a Japanese blend of sencha, matcha and roasted brown rice. Fresh, buttery notes and gentle umami pair with the fruity, earthy depth of cacao sourced from a regenerative cooperative in Eastern Congo. Ideal with coffee or as a refined after-dinner bite.

Ingredients
Ingredients
Organic cocoa mass, organic raw unrefined cane sugar, organic cocoa butter, organic Iri Genmaicha Tea (organic green tea, organic brown rice, organic matcha tea powder) (4%). Cacao solids: 70% minimum. May contain traces of milk, tree nuts, peanuts, seeds (including sesame seeds & mustard seeds), soya, cereals (gluten), eggs and celery.

Learn more about Ocelot
Ocelot Chocolate combines culinary artistry, ethical sourcing, and striking design. Founded in 2013 by husband-and-wife duo Ish and Matt Broadbent, their journey into chocolate began as chefs. Leaving their salaried jobs, they started in their home kitchen with a simple chocolate tempering machine bought with their wedding gift money. Selling the first bars at local farmers’ markets, they built a loyal following, eventually moving into a factory with a small production team.
